编程不需要逻辑吗为什么
-
编程是一门需要逻辑思维的技能,逻辑是编程的基础。编程是通过编写一系列的指令或代码来告诉计算机要执行的任务。这些指令必须按照一定的逻辑顺序编写,以确保程序的正确性和可靠性。
首先,逻辑是指按照一定的规则和推理方式进行思考和判断的能力。在编程中,逻辑思维是指能够清晰地分析问题,理解问题的要求,并找到解决问题的最佳方法。编程任务通常需要解决复杂的问题,逻辑思维能够帮助程序员分析问题的各个方面,找到问题的本质和解决方案。
其次,编程语言本身就是一种逻辑语言。编程语言中的语法规则和逻辑结构决定了程序的行为和功能。编程语言提供了各种逻辑结构,如条件语句、循环语句、函数等,程序员可以根据具体的需求使用这些逻辑结构来控制程序的执行流程。
逻辑错误是编程中常见的错误类型之一。逻辑错误指的是程序在运行过程中逻辑上的错误,导致程序无法按照预期的方式工作。这些错误通常是由于程序员在思考问题、设计算法或编写代码时的逻辑错误引起的。因此,编程中需要进行逻辑推理和测试,以确保程序的逻辑正确性。
总而言之,编程需要逻辑思维是因为逻辑是编程的基础,它帮助程序员分析问题、设计算法,并编写出正确和可靠的程序。没有逻辑思维,编程将变得困难和混乱,无法达到预期的效果。
1年前 -
编程是一种需要逻辑思维的活动,逻辑是编程的基础。以下是为什么编程需要逻辑的五个原因:
-
程序的逻辑结构:编程语言中的代码需要按照一定的逻辑结构组织,包括顺序结构、选择结构、循环结构等。通过合理的逻辑结构,程序能够按照既定的步骤和条件执行,实现特定的功能。
-
问题解决能力:编程是为了解决问题而进行的活动,通过逻辑思维能够更好地分析和解决问题。逻辑思维帮助程序员思考问题的本质、分析问题的因果关系,找到解决问题的最佳方法。
-
错误排查和调试:在编程过程中,可能会出现各种错误,包括语法错误、逻辑错误等。逻辑思维能够帮助程序员快速定位错误的原因,并通过调试找到解决错误的方法。
-
算法和数据结构设计:编程中常常需要设计和实现算法和数据结构,这需要程序员具备一定的逻辑思维能力。通过逻辑思维,能够设计出高效、可靠的算法和数据结构,提高程序的性能和可维护性。
-
代码优化和重构:编程中的代码往往需要不断优化和重构,以提高代码的可读性、可维护性和可扩展性。逻辑思维能够帮助程序员分析代码中的冗余和重复,找到优化和重构的方向。
综上所述,编程需要逻辑是因为逻辑是编程的基础,能够帮助程序员设计、实现和优化代码,解决问题并提高编程效率。没有逻辑思维,编程将变得混乱、低效甚至无法实现预期的功能。
1年前 -
-
编程是一门需要逻辑思维的技能,逻辑是编程的基础。逻辑是一种思维方式,它指导我们如何正确地分析问题、制定解决方案,并按照一定的步骤进行操作。在编程中,逻辑思维帮助我们理解问题的本质,设计出合理的算法和程序,从而实现预期的功能。
下面将从方法、操作流程等方面讲解为什么编程需要逻辑。
-
问题分析与解决:逻辑能力帮助我们分析问题的本质和需求,找出问题的关键点,并从中提取出合适的解决方案。通过逻辑思维,可以将复杂的问题分解成更小的子问题,逐步解决,最终得到整体解决方案。
-
算法设计:编程中最重要的一环是算法设计。通过逻辑思维,我们可以将问题抽象成逻辑模型,设计出能够解决问题的算法。在算法设计过程中,需要考虑到问题的输入、输出以及中间过程的处理,确保算法的正确性和高效性。
-
编程语言的语法:编程语言是一种特殊的语言,有自己的语法规则和结构。逻辑思维可以帮助我们理解和遵守这些规则,正确地使用编程语言进行编写。逻辑思维能够帮助我们理解语言的逻辑结构和控制流程,从而编写出正确的代码。
-
代码调试与错误处理:在编程过程中,往往会出现各种错误和bug。逻辑思维能够帮助我们快速定位错误的位置,分析错误的原因,并通过合理的逻辑推理来修复错误。逻辑思维还可以帮助我们预测可能出现的错误情况,并进行相应的处理。
-
代码优化与扩展:逻辑思维不仅能够帮助我们编写正确的代码,还可以帮助我们优化代码的结构和效率,提高代码的可读性和可维护性。逻辑思维还能够帮助我们设计出可扩展的程序结构,方便后续的功能拓展和维护。
在编程中,逻辑思维是一种基本的能力,它能够帮助我们理解问题、设计解决方案、写出正确的代码,并提高编程的效率和质量。因此,编程是需要逻辑的。
1年前 -